IF YOU HAVE WARTS, YOU SHOULD PUT AN OLD DISHRAG UNDER THE
FRONT PORCH AND WHEN IT ROTS, THE WARTS WILL GO AWAY.
Submitter comment: HE LEARNED IT FROM HIS GRANDMOTHER.
Where learned: MICHIGAN ; DETROIT
